【24h】

Elucidate

机译:阐发

获取原文
获取原文并翻译 | 示例

摘要

The adoption of concurrent programming techniques into mainstream system development has brought with it a problem in software comprehension. Stepping through the code is no longer adequate to ensure a student's understanding of how a concurrent program will execute. Elucidate attempts to rectify this inadequacy by giving the student the ability to dynamically explore the various threads of execution and event order of an executing concurrent program. The student can gain an understanding of the threads of control and how they relate to classes, object instantiation, destruction and method invocation. Elucidate adds a layer of abstraction that is capable of clearly exhibiting to the student many of the underlying problems associated with concurrent programming.
机译:在主流系统开发中采用并发编程技术给软件理解带来了问题。单步执行代码不再足以确保学生理解并发程序将如何执行。 阐明试图通过使学生能够动态探索执行并发程序的各种执行线程和事件顺序的能力来纠正这种不足。学生可以了解控制线程及其与类,对象实例化,销毁和方法调用之间的关系。 阐明添加了一层抽象,该层能够向学生清楚地展示与并发编程相关的许多潜在问题。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号